The McEwen Warriors won the last time they faced the Perry County Vikings, and things went their way on Friday too. McEwen walked away with a 57-48 victory over Perry County. The victory made it back-to-back wins for McEwen.
Several Vikings players turned in solid performances, despite ultimately coming up short. Perhaps the best among those players was Cianna Wilson, who dropped a double-double on 14 points and 15 rebounds. Wilson is on a roll when it comes to rebounds, as she's now pulled down eight or more in the last three games she's played. The team also got some help courtesy of Kaylee Byrd, who scored 11 points.
McEwen now has a winning record of 4-3. As for Perry County, their defeat dropped their record down to 6-1.
Both squads will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. McEwen will face off against Waverly Central at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for Perry County, they will head out on the road to face off against Santa Fe at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
